**The Role**
This role is for someone who wants to become an excellent relationship based advisor, and who is willing to earn trust over time.
You will support client meetings, follow up, and implementation while building the technical and communication skills to eventually lead relationships. Depending on your experience, you may begin by supporting a Lead Advisor, and gradually take on meeting leadership and your own client segment.
We are open to hiring at Associate Advisor Level 2 or Level 3 depending on experience.
**Primary Outcomes**
- Client meetings are well prepared, well followed up, and feel calm and professional
- Clients experience clarity and trust because communication is strong and consistent
- Implementation and service actions get done efficiently and accurately
- Advisors gain capacity because you own meaningful client work end to end
**What You Will Own**
**Client meeting support and follow through**
- Support meeting prep, agenda coordination, and delivery logistics
- Attend meetings, take notes, and ensure action items are captured and completed
- Coordinate client requests and ensure nothing falls through the cracks
**Planning support and Conquest inputs**
- Support plan data gathering, updating, and scenario prep
- Work within Conquest (Planning Software) as part of meeting prep, plan updates, and ongoing client changes
**Implementation and client service overlap**
- Coordinate onboarding steps, paperwork flow, and transfer progress with the client care team
- Support account maintenance tasks as required (money movement coordination, beneficiary updates initiated through proper workflows, trade support under advisor supervision)
- Provide backup coverage on operational items when needed, especially during spring and fall client review periods
**Growth into advice delivery**
- Over time, begin leading portions of meetings and client communications
- Build EQ, communication, and client confidence skills
- Develop toward full ownership of relationships aligned to your capability and credential path
**Role Level Expectations**
**Associate Advisor Level 2**
- Strong meeting prep and follow through, reliable execution
- Supports planning updates and client communications with confidence
- Comfortable with basic implementation workflows and service coordination
- Conquest exposure preferred, not required
- Capable of leading portions of client meetings (develop and deliver advice with supervision)
- Enrolled in CFP program
**Associate Advisor Level 3**
- Can run meeting prep end to end and capable of leading client meetings and relationships for less complex clients.
- Conquest experience required
- Strong judgement, clear writing, proactive client communication
- On track toward CFP, or already progressing through advanced education
